Output 8894d33468a21eb2fdb8fcbc9b5708d0def431baa525939c41c97fee5f01a8a0:1

value
2633118537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c3defda38f65af675105e4dc70bea641cb65e0b OP_EQUAL
address
3A6kHeNBt7QsA4fbUer3ohjRUaRFsfxSec
transaction
8894d33468a21eb2fdb8fcbc9b5708d0def431baa525939c41c97fee5f01a8a0
spent
true